Jackson Wang in Discussion to Sign With Korean Talent Agency

Popular Korean boy band GOT7 ended their 7-year contract with JYP Entertainment on January 17. Although the band’s seven members have expressed interest in continuing working together as a group, each member is currently being scouted by different agencies.

In closing the chapter of the band’s musical journey, GOT7 posted a handwritten letter for their fanclub I GOT7 on social media. They wrote, “We know that there is nothing we can say to mend the wound and uneasiness felt by I GOT7. However, we want to say this to I GOT7: We will continue to write songs for I GOT7 and share it with you. We will continue to spend it together.”

Chinese member Jackson Wang (王嘉爾) is one of the group’s most popular members, and often splits his time between promoting in South Korea and China. While Jackson’s work in China will be managed by his own company Team Wang, he is currently under discussion to sign with South Korea’s Sublime Artiste Agency.

This is exciting news for many fans as Sublime confirmed to have already signed an exclusive contract with GOT7’s Choi Young Jae, and fans are hopeful that the agency can work on a collaboration with Jackson and Young Jae. Sublime has experience in artist management, album production, and advertisement–the agency manages many of the country’s top stars including Rain and Song Kang Ho.
